In France, when two married people or civil partners file a joint tax return, they are both responsible for paying the entire tax – not just their respective share. “ This is called the tax solidarity : the DGFiP can claim the entire debt from either party, without having to distribute it between themexplains Franck Lobe, tax lawyer. This principle also applies after separation or divorce, as long as joint taxes remain due or are subject to tax adjustment“.
What tax is affected? It applies to income tax for joint tax years, to housing tax on second homes when spouses live under the same roof, and to real estate wealth tax. Is it possible to be relieved of this solidarity? “ Yes, according to three conditions : the breakdown of life togetherlists the lawyer. The disproportion between the debt and the situation of the applicant, knowing that this criterion is the one on which the majority of refusals stumble. And finally, impeccable tax behavior “.
Keep track of all your declarations
The lawyer advisesarchive complete income tax returns each year: “ In the event of a subsequent dispute, this is your first line of defense “. We know that this principle is based on a historical conception of the couple, the two members benefiting together from the household income, they are together tax officials which results. If solidarity has survived the years without being modified, it ended up being updated with this discharge system in 2008 with the finance law.
“ Then, Law No. 2024-494 of May 31, 2024 aimed at ensuring property justice within the family introduced a new procedure of graceful dischargecodified in article L. 247 of the LPF, allowing the DGFiP to grant a discharge in situations which were previously excluded from the common law system and opening the possibility of a partial refund amounts already recovered since the separation », continues Franck Lobe. Don’t be fooled by the absence of your signature
Please note, if the other manages the declarations alone, you are jointly committed. “ In France, the joint declaration filed by only one of the two spouses is legally enforceable against the other, even if the latter has neither seen nor signed it.reveals the lawyer. The solution? Access the tax return before validation, or prefer separate declarations when possible. Make a clean slate of the past
Once the separation is effective, immediately request separate declarations For ” limit the base of solidarity for future years » and keep proof of the breakdown (non-conciliation order, notarized report, civil status certificate, etc.): “ There breakup date of common life is a determining element for any request for dischargecertifies Franck Lobe. As any failure subsequent to separation can block a discharge request, whatever the situation otherwise “.
All these supporting documents will be used for a request for discharge, sent in writing to the tax service. “ It must specify the taxes in question and be supported by supporting documents on the family and property situation of the applicant.details the tax specialist. Please note, the investigation takes several months and the proceedings are not automatically suspended during this period. “. In case of refusal, it is possible to make a appeal before the administrative court within two months. “ It is the judge who exercises control over the assessment made by the DGFiPhe adds. Files refused at first instance can therefore end up before him “.
